The assessment report was released two weeks ago. If Khamenei dies, it will likely be the radical commanders of the IRGC (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ps) who will seize powerโmen whose identity is purely military, not theological.
Men who have no interest in diplomacy, no clerical legitimacy to preserve, and no political leverage.
Khamenei is 85 years old. He is a religious man. He governs through spiritual authority, political maneuvering, and calculated restraint. The IRGC, on the other hand, governs by force of arms.
This is the lesson of Iraq that America has never learned. Eliminate Saddam, and you get the Islamic State. Destabilize the top… and you unleash something even worse at the bottom.
The CIA didn’t say not to do it. It said: don’t assume that killing the leader will end the regime. Iran is a system that doesn’t rest on one man.
The Supreme Leader is the face. The IRGC is the backbone.
Tonight, Trump called on the Iranian people to seize the opportunity and rise up.
But if Khamenei is dead and the IRGC takes control, the people in revolt won’t be facing an aging ayatollah.
They could be facing soldiers who have nothing left to lose.
